What types of jobs can a graffiti artist do?

If you have always loved painting graffiti and have decided you would love to find a job in the field, there are many types of jobs you can do. Here are just a few of them.

 

Get an art degree -- Before you start looking for a job as a graffiti artist, though, be sure to get an art degree first.

 

Many of the companies hiring graffiti artists require an art degree, as they want artists that are fully trained in many different art media. Get your degree and you will not only be more marketable, but you will also be paid more money.

 

Art teacher -- As graffiti has become a popular thing nowadays, more and more kids want to learn how to do it.

 

Set yourself up at a local art school as a graffiti art teacher and start teaching others how to do what you can.

 

Working in event management -- Several large event management companies hire graffiti artist to paint murals for clients, to run workshops on graffiti art at the events they run or to do a live demonstration of how graffiti art works.

 

These can be lucrative jobs as well as be quite stable, so looking for an event management company to hire you may be where you should first start your job search.

 

Working in corporate advertising -- Many advertising agencies nowadays use graffiti artists to help create advertising for their clients. Some clients love the art medium so much they use it in all their TV and print commercials.

 

Sign up with an agency who can then represent you and your work with advertising agencies, or try to get a job with an advertising agency itself so you can learn the industry from the ground up.
